By Product Type:The market is segmented into two primary product types: Hyaluronic Acid-based Skin Boosters and Non–Hyaluronic Acid-based Skin Boosters, which include Calcium Hydroxylapatite, Poly-L-lactic Acid, and others. Hyaluronic Acid-based Skin Boosters dominate the market due to their widespread acceptance and effectiveness in skin hydration and rejuvenation, reflecting global and regional preferences where hyaluronic acid injectables and formulations are the leading category in aesthetic skin treatments. The increasing preference for minimally invasive procedures has led to a surge in demand for these products, as they offer visible improvements in skin texture and glow with relatively short downtime and are widely used in medical spas, dermatology clinics, and mesotherapy protocols.

By Treatment Modality:The treatment modalities in the market include Injectable Skin Boosters / Mesotherapy and Topical / Cosmeceutical Skin Boosters. Injectable Skin Boosters are the leading modality, favored for their direct application into the dermis and rapid, noticeable results in terms of hydration, elasticity, and fine-line improvement, in line with broader aesthetic market patterns that show strong uptake of injectable treatments and mesotherapy in medical spas and dermatology clinics. The trend towards non-surgical aesthetic procedures has significantly boosted the popularity of injectables, as they provide effective solutions for skin rejuvenation with relatively low invasiveness, while topical and cosmeceutical boosters are gaining traction as at?home maintenance and adjunct therapies.
